S0206 Series
Taber Model S0206 pressure transducer series is available in both amplified and non-amplified versions and
is built with a rugged, reliable, stainless steel construction. Developed for Rocket and Jet engine test stands
the S0206 series can measure static and dynamic pressure where high frequency response is required.
The removable pressure cap utilizes metal to metal seals eliminating O-rings, allows access to clean the
pressure cavity and replace the stainless steel diaphragms. The S0206 series is highly stable to mechanical
and thermal shock environments. The sensing element was designed to be isolated from the diaphragm
which improves thermal stability. Taber Model S0206 is available for broad pressure ranges.
